Tales of the Empire: Morgan’s Tale
We thread our discussion of “The Path of Fear,” “The Path of Anger,” and “The Path of Hate” with analysis of the anti-hero’s journey, Morgan’s motivations to join the Empire, and Thrawn’s desire to see order created out of chaos. We also shake our fist at Star Wars for always killing off their witches, and sing our praises for the baddest Grand Admiral of them all.

Tales of the Underworld: Asajj’s Tale
In “Tales of the Underworld,” the shroud of Asajj’s love affair with Quinlan Vos from Dark Disciple hangs heavy over her tale. But it’s also full of surprising tenderness, self-determination, and a willingness to start new. More than any of the Tales, Asajj’s story feels like a fully realized work of art.

Tales of the Underworld: Cad’s Tale
Deeply out of chronological order, we’re venturing five or six decades before the Battle of Yavin to watch Cad Bane grow up in “Tale of the Underworld.” We examine how, and why, Star Wars chose to tell a police drama, a spaghetti Western, and a Mafia crime ascendancy in the same story. We parse the fantasy of the “good cop,” wonder about Cad and Niro’s legacy, and discuss the critical reception of this very lovely piece of animation.

Tales of the Empire: Barriss’s Tale
In our final “catch-up” episode to get back into chronological order, we’re covering Tales of the Empire: Barriss’s Tale (S1, Ep. 4–6, “Devoted,” “Realization,” and “The Way Out”). We dive into themes of redemption, the parallels between Barriss, Obi-Wan, and Ahsoka, and the archetype of The Crone.

Episode 77: Tales of the Jedi (Dooku’s Tale)
This week, we talked about Dooku’s Tale: Chapters 2, 3 and 4 (“Justice,” “Choices,” and “The Sith Lord”). We go chapter-by-chapter, discussing Dooku’s genuine love for Qui-Gon, the trauma of being a young person having to watch out for the adults in your life, Master Yaddle’s absolutely beautiful soul, the Star Wars smoothie-blend of history and culture, and the (missing) checks and balances in the Jedi Order.
